Welcome to my webpage

I am a NWO-Veni fellow at the Korteweg–de Vries Institute for Mathematics (University of Amsterdam).

Previously, I was a Postdoc in Kathrin Bringmann's research group at the University of Cologne and a Postdoctoral Fellow at the Max Planck Institute for Mathematics in Bonn. I did my PhD at Utrecht University. The title of my thesis, supervised by Gunther Cornelissen and Don Zagier is Partitions and quasimodular forms: Variations on the Bloch–Okounkov theorem, which has been awarded with the Christiaan Huygens Science Award (2024), the Stieltjes Prize (2022) and the KWG PhD prize (2021).
